I'm not sure if this is the right place to ask. or not. I fully admit that in the past I have broken the rules without fully understanding them, but now I know. Or I think I do. I just have one question.

There is a Realtor who always puts his full name and company name at the end of every post he makes. Is that allowed? If it is, I would like to do it, but I don't want to go ahead without asking. I think that stating your company name is considered advertising, but I don't think he's gotten in trouble. And again, I admit I had made that mistake in the past as well.

Terms of Service

Quote:
Signatures are disabled. Do not include "manual" signatures in your posts. You can put a lot of information in your profile instead.
Signatures are disabled to prevent a flood of advertising/spam messages and various other wacky stuff that would wind up "down there."

Please report these type of issues and a moderator will address it as soon as possible.
